Subject: Audit-Log Viewer 3.2 — release candidate ready

Hi Priya,

The Ledgerpane audit-log viewer candidate is staged for sign-off. We addressed the pagination drift on filtered views, hardened the export path against truncated timestamps, and verified retention labels render correctly across all three tenant tiers. Regression suites passed on both the Kestrel and Marrowfield clusters with no flaky reruns. Please confirm the rollout window before Thursday. The exact build token for verification is below.

session token of yageg-kagap = htk9_89026285c

Runbook — Fernbright upload pipeline, encoding detection: All uploaded text files pass through the charset sniffer before storage. If confidence falls below threshold, the file is quarantined rather than coerced to UTF-8, preventing mojibake-based filter evasion. Security reviewers should confirm the quarantine path strips BOMs and rejects mixed encodings. After the detection suite passes, capture the token it emits below.

session token of kahag-bawip = htk6_729d08

**Ticket: PICK-442 — signature check failing on optimizer deploys**

Heads up, future folks: the Binwhistle pick-list optimizer started rejecting builds after last Tuesday's pipeline cleanup. Turns out the verifier still expects the old signing identity. Quick fix is re-signing with the current key; long-term we should automate rotation. The key currently trusted by the Binwhistle verifier is below.

deploy key for kahag-kagaf: bky9_uLYdkfG6Z

This alert fires when any tenant on the Pavane Gateway consumes more than 90% of its per-tenant rate quota over a rolling five-minute window. Sustained saturation usually precedes throttled requests and elevated 429 responses, which can block release validation traffic. Before promoting a build, confirm that synthetic test tenants are excluded from quota enforcement and that quota overrides for the canary cohort are active. Escalation steps and quota adjustment procedures are documented on the internal page below.

operations page: https://confluence.lumicsys.internal/projects/display/projects/display